Several Chinese companies are interested in investing in Euro 2012, Europe's four-yearly national football tournament, to be held in Poland and the Ukraine, Polish media quotes Katarzyna Mueller, spokesperson of the Polish organisers.
The organising committee met representatives of Chinese companies
including Anhui Foreign Economic Construction Ltd. and Shanghai
Construction General Co. "We would like the Chinese to carefully
examine Poland's expectations," Mueller said. The Chinese are
reportedly interested in investing in road infrastructure and the
construction of football stadiums. The delegation from China also held talks with officials of several Polish Ministries.
The organising committee also met investors from several European countries, including the Netherlands, Portugal and Spain.
